Zsolt Nyitrai received his in Economics in 1997 at the Faculty of Economics at the University of
Miskolc. He worked for Postabank PLC between 1992 and 2000 in the accounting and account
management departments and later as an internal auditor. He continued his career at MKB Bank
PLC between 2004 and 2012 as corporate liaison then as risk management specialist. From 2012,
his key responsibility as head of risk control department at Hajdu Takarek Credit Union had been
to coordinate and manage the risk control functions of the branch, including credit risk
management, operational and liquidity risk management and oversight of arrears management.
From 2017, his main task as the risk control director of Tiszantuli Takarek Credit Union was to
coordinate the risk control functions of the institution, to manage credit risk, and to manage
operational and liquidity risks. Between 2019 and 31st March 2020, at Takarekbank PLC, as
head of regional credit risk management, he was responsible for coordinating the credit risk
management tasks of the region, participating in strategic planning and key decision making.
Zsolt Nyitrai has been granted the title of director of risk management at Capital Fund
Management as outlined by the Kbftv. (operative law of collective investment schemes and their
managers).
Peter Oszkó is a former Big4 Managing Partner and technocrat Finance Minister of Hungary, currently managing listed European tech investor group, based in Rotterdam and Budapest.
Peter joined Deloitte as partner in 2004, nominated as country Managing Partner in 2007, at the same time also took the leadership of Deloitte advisory business units in the former Yugoslav countries. In the same year he was nominated and selected for the title of Young Manager of the Year in Hungary.
Partly as a result of various public activities, he was invited into the technocrat government of Hungary for a one-year crisis management job in 2009. As a Finance Minister he was involved in a fiscal adjustment of about 4% of the GDP in one year, including pension reform, the financing of local municipalities and the restructuring of the tax system as well. He managed to bring back Hungary to market based financing and not to use the inherited IMF/EU financed loan facility. He also represented the government on specific projects and acquisitions in the energy sector.
From the second half of 2010 he started new professional activity in the emerging Hungarian venture capital industry. He took the leadership of the VC subsidiary of OTP group. In two years, he involved other LPs besides OTP, launched two new VC funds and increased the size of managed assets to EUR 100 million, while he also managed to exit from the first investments at spectacular valuations.
Peter left OTP group in 2014 to launch his independent regional VC firm with various LPs from the tech and financial sector under its own brand, OXO. He formed OXO Technologies Holding as a tech investor group active in the early and growth stage while executing buyout deals as well. OXO group also includes a property investment and an advisory business line and is also active in the creative and cultural industries as well as tourism and leisure besides tech investments as its primary focus. In the core tech segment, the group currently manages an asset value of EUR 150 million and is listed on the Budapest Stock Exchange.
